Role Overview We are seeking a Head of Controls Engineering to design and lead the complex controls systems that power Matter’s software-defined factories. This leader will sit at the critical junction of hardware, software, and automation, architecting how machines, robotics, and production systems integrate with MatterOS to create self-learning, adaptive factories. This is a founding role with broad scope: you’ll develop scalable controls architectures, integrate diverse industrial equipment into unified platforms, and ensure seamless real-time interaction between physical systems and AI-driven orchestration. Key Responsibilities Define and lead Matter’s controls and automation strategy, aligning with Matter OS and AI orchestration layers. Architect scalable controls frameworks to integrate robotics, PLCs, vision systems, motion systems, and industrial automation hardware. Drive real-time data integration pipelines connecting machines to Matter OS for predictive analytics, closed-loop feedback, and adaptive control. Lead development of digital twins and virtual commissioning workflows, ensuring rapid deployment and debugging of complex systems. Establish standards for safety, redundancy, and fault-tolerant design in mission-critical manufacturing systems. Partner with software and manufacturing engineering to design APIs, drivers, and middleware for equipment interoperability. Mentor and grow a founding controls and automation team, spanning PLC engineers, robotics integrators, and industrial software developers. Collaborate with OEMs, system integrators, and suppliers to validate and scale control solutions across multiple factory sites. Qualifications 7+ years of experience in controls engineering, industrial automation, or mechatronics, with leadership responsibilities. Deep knowledge of PLC programming (Allen-Bradley, Siemens, Beckhoff, etc.), motion control, robotics integration, and SCADA/HMI systems. Strong software experience: scripting (Python, C++, Node.js, etc.), industrial communication protocols (OPC-UA, MQTT, EtherCAT, Modbus), and real-time systems. Proven track record of integrating controls with higher-level software platforms, ideally MES, ERP, or AI-driven orchestration systems. Experience with digital twin technologies, virtual commissioning, and factory simulation tools. Hands-on background in safety systems, fault tolerance, and compliance (UL, CE, ISO).
